CSC Partners with Allscripts and HP to Bid on DoD EHR Contract

by Jasmine Pennic 06/25/2014 Leave a Comment

CSC Partners with Allscripts and HP to Bid on DoD EHR Contract

  CSC announced today that it will partner with Allscripts and HP to bid on the DoD EHR contract. The CSC-led team intends to deliver a secure, enterprise-wide information technology (IT) solution that joins multiple disparate EHR systems into a single, open, interoperable and extensible EHR platform that seamlessly connects patients and providers. The DoD EHR contract is estimated to be valued at $11 billion dollars to replace the agency's system.

Parkview Health To Pay $800k HIPAA Violation Settlement

by Jasmine Pennic 06/23/2014 Leave a Comment

HIPAA Violation Settlement_Healthcare Security Data Breaches_10 Steps to Maintaining Health Data Privacy in a Changing Mobile World

Parkview Health System, Inc. has agreed to pay $800,000 in HIPAA violation settlement in medical records dumping case, according to the HHS.
